2GKM
Crystal structure of Mycobacterium tuberculosis trHbN TyrB10Phe mutant
Experimental procedure
| Experimental method | SINGLE WAVELENGTH |
| Source type | SYNCHROTRON |
| Source details | EMBL/DESY, HAMBURG BEAMLINE BW7B |
| Synchrotron site | EMBL/DESY, HAMBURG |
| Beamline | BW7B |
| Temperature [K] | 100 |
| Detector technology | CCD |
| Collection date | 2005-06-13 |
| Wavelength(s) | 0.843 |
| Spacegroup name | P 21 21 21 |
| Unit cell lengths | 45.278, 61.932, 90.291 |
| Unit cell angles | 90.00, 90.00, 90.00 |
Refinement procedure
| Resolution | 51.100 - 1.731 |
| R-factor | 0.19466 |
| Rwork | 0.193 |
| R-free | 0.23317 |
| Structure solution method | MOLECULAR REPLACEMENT |
| RMSD bond length | 0.012 |
| RMSD bond angle | 1.247 |
| Data reduction software | MOSFLM |
| Phasing software | MOLREP |
| Refinement software | REFMAC (5.2) |

Crystallization Conditions
| crystal ID | method | pH | temperature | details |
| 1 | VAPOR DIFFUSION | 7.8 | 277 | sodium dihydrogen phosphate + di-potassium hydrogen phosphate 1.8 M, pH 7.8, VAPOR DIFFUSION, temperature 277K |
